I first visited Bruno's early last year and have been dozens and dozens of times since. The restaurant itself has a bit of an 'old school' traditional feel to it. There is a separate bar area to the main restaurant where you can sit pre-meal or while waiting on a take away.
The main restaurant has probably about 20 tables and is well laid out to create a good balance between atmosphere and intimacy. The tables are always immaculate and well laid out.
